OpenPose ControlNet: A Beginner's Guide
A crucial step for achieving stable diffusion controlnet settings is the installation of the controlnet extension in Google Colab. Whether on a Windows PC or Mac, installing controlnet is vital for stable diffusion of human pose details. Additionally, updating the controlnet extension is necessary to maintain stability and achieve the desired results in OpenPose model. To install the v1.1 controlnet extension, go to the “extensions” tab and install it from this URL: https://github.com/Mikubill/sd-webui-controlnet. If you already have v1 controlnets installed, delete the folder from stable-diffusion-webui/extensions/. Install the v1.

Dalle-3 Examples
There are models available that give you more control - in some senses, at least.
For example, you can use Stable Diffusion with 'ControlNet' [1] where for example, you can input an 'openpose' to choose the pose of people in the scene.
There's also a 'Regional Prompter' [2] which lets you use different prompts for different areas of the image, giving you some control over the composition.
You can also use 'inpainting' to regenerate select parts of your image if, for example, you don't like the shape of the clouds.
Of course this stuff isn't perfect - for example, you'll get hands with the wrong number of fingers sometimes, no matter what you specify :)
